Depenbrock Poland is a prominent construction company that provides comprehensive general contracting services with a focus on sustainable construction practices. In 2007, Depenbrock successfully finished the construction of a three-story office building utilizing Uponor's thermally activated ceiling system. In 2022, Depenbrock once again collaborated with Uponor and installed Thermatop M ceiling panels in the second office building.
The large-scale office building has been equipped with Uponor Thermatop M heating and cooling system to meet the expectations of prospective users while ensuring cost-effective utilization. The system offers an economical solution, primarily due to its low investment and operating costs, resulting in savings during the construction face and then during utilization of the building.

Uponor were nominated as the sole supplier for radiant heating systems for the Sunesis Schools schemes, with Main Contractor Willmott Dixon. Sunesis is a Joint Venture between Scape and Willmott Dixon, built on the combined experience of public sector know-how and private expertise. They are the market leader in delivering pre-designed buildings across a range of market sectors. Every design has a defined layout, specification, fixed cost and timescale to construct. The full benefits of a full BIM model are also utilised.
